A pneumonic plague outbreak has occurred in Ziketan, China. Three people have died thus far and the town of Ziketan has been sealed off. The location of this plague is very remote, and the population of Ziketan relatively small, so health officials think this outbreak will probably remained contained to that area.
People contract the plague through the air with an infection to the lungs. It is an extremely dangerous disease and can cause death within 24 hours. Most cases of the plague occur in Africa.
